Mental Health America (MHA):.
MHA is a leading nonprofit organization that promotes mental health advocacy and provides resources for individuals looking for therapy.
Their online screening tools and referral services assist people in finding suitable therapists based upon their needs and choices.
National Alliance on Mental Disorder (NAMI):.
NAMI is dedicated to improving the lives of people affected by mental illness and their families.
Their Helpline and local affiliates use guidance, assistance, and info on accessing treatment services.
Open Path Collective:.

Open Course is a network of therapists who provide cost effective treatment sessions on a sliding scale.
They aim to make therapy accessible by linking people with certified experts at rates they can manage.

Give an Hour:.

Give an Hour focuses on offering free mental health services to military workers, veterans, and their households.
They recruit certified therapists who offer their time and competence to assist those who have served their country.

I. An Overview of Talkspace

Talkspace is an online treatment platform founded in 2012 with a mission to make therapy more accessible, economical, and hassle-free. It offers users with a practical method to connect with certified therapists through text, audio, or video messages. Talkspace’s platform provides a secure and personal environment for people seeking therapy.

II. Key Features and Advantages

Accessible and Practical:.
Talkspace removes geographical barriers, allowing users to gain access to therapy from anywhere, anytime, utilizing their smart device or computer system.
It accommodates people who may deal with obstacles going to in-person sessions due to location, mobility problems, or hectic schedules.
Wide Range of Therapists and Specialties:.

Talkspace provides access to a diverse network of licensed therapists with knowledge in different locations, such as anxiety, depression, relationships, and more.
Users can pick a therapist who lines up with their specific requirements and preferences, guaranteeing customized care.
Messaging-Based Treatment:.
Talkspace’s asynchronous messaging function enables users to interact with their therapist throughout the day, at their benefit.
This function supplies individuals with the versatility to express their ideas and emotions in real-time or as they occur, promoting ongoing support.
Audio and Video Sessions:.

In addition to messaging, Talkspace offers audio and video sessions for a more immersive restorative experience.
These sessions can be set up based on the user’s preferences and offer a chance for more interactive and instant discussions.
Enhanced Privacy and Confidentiality:.

Talkspace follows rigorous privacy standards, ensuring safe communication and safeguarding user info.
The platform utilizes file encryption and other security procedures to maintain the confidentiality of treatment sessions.

Scope of Treatment:.
While Talkspace can be reliable for numerous mental health issues, it may not be suitable for severe or complex conditions that require more intensive or in-person care.
People with severe crises or those in need of instant intervention may be much better served by standard in-person therapy.
Non-Verbal Hints and Body Movement:.
Online treatment lacks the non-verbal cues and body movement that are present in face-to-face sessions.

Some individuals may find it challenging to totally convey their feelings or interpret their therapist’s hints through text or video interactions.
Emergency situation Circumstances:.
Talkspace supplies resources for users in crisis, but it may not provide instant assistance in emergency scenarios.
It is necessary for people experiencing an acute crisis to get in touch with emergency services or a local psychological health crisis line.

Understanding Insurance Coverage Protection:.
Numerous insurance plans provide coverage for psychological health services, including treatment sessions.
It is important to review insurance plan, understand coverage limitations, co-pays, and any pre-authorization requirements connected to therapy.
In-Network vs. Out-of-Network Providers:.

Insurance plans usually have a network of favored companies with whom they have actually worked out rates.
In-network therapists frequently have lower out-of-pocket costs for insured individuals, while out-of-network suppliers might include greater expenses.
Making Use Of Worker Support Programs (EAPs):.
Numerous companies use EAPs, which supply a minimal number of treatment sessions at no cost to workers.
EAPs can be an important resource for workers seeking short-term therapy and support.
Considerations and Limitations:.
While insurance coverage can be advantageous, it is necessary to consider personal privacy issues and possible restrictions, such as limited variety of sessions or pre-authorization requirements.
Some therapists might not accept insurance, needing people to pay out-of-pocket and seek repayment.
